Machno Falls

From the Penmachno "Roman Bridge" a walk along the lane , of about 300m , to a viewpoint sign , and the waterfall.
A dam, part of a hydro electric power plant (2012) , can be seen at the top of the photo.
The Afon Machno is the first major tributary of the River Conwy, which it joins south of Betws-y-Coed.
